About the Lady Carrington Drive trail
262 feet of elevation gain over 5.7 miles: that is Lady Carrington Drive, a point-to-point route in Royal National Park running between 29 and 141 feet. The steepest pitch reaches 6 percent, against an average of 46 feet of gain per mile. On our gain-and-distance scale it falls in the moderate band. The nearest town is Liverpool, 13 miles away.
The trail
Lady Carrington Drive is a designated scenic service and walking trail located in the Royal National Park. The trail runs from Audley to the southern precinct of the park east of Waterfall, alongside the Hacking River.
